Visited the MIU for the first time. The Reception Desk consists of several full length completely sealed glass panels over the desk. Staff appear to hear patients OK but what they said in reply wasn't so clear ( and no I am not hard of hearing). One of the staff was making a follow up appointment for me and was standing up and said something to me. I almost had to lip read to know what she said.
I noticed what looked like small speakers on the ledge on the patients side but I'm not sure if they were ..certainly there was no sound coming from them.
I'm guessing this is to do with staff safety but but why not put a slot at the foot of the glass or install an aperture at face level ......also when I was given my appointment letter it had to be pushed up through a slot in the desk ..all very unfriendly.
Needs looking at.
